Stijn Schmitz welcomes back Lobo Tiggre to the show. Lobo Tiggre is the Author and Founder of the Independent Speculator. The discussion centers on the current state of precious metals and commodities, with Tiggre offering a fundamentally driven, contrarian perspective. He asserts that while gold’s long-term value proposition remains spectacular, driven by de-dollarization and central bank buying, the market is at a critical juncture following a significant correction. He does not believe the bottom is confirmed, suggesting a potential cyclical low could be sub-$3,000 gold, and he is holding cash for such an opportunity rather than chasing current prices.

This patience extends to gold miners, where he acknowledges compelling value but warns that stocks will not be immune to further drawdowns in the metal, advocating for a “buy low” strategy to maximize returns. Tiggre expresses increasing fondness for silver, noting its dual monetary and industrial drivers, though he cautions about political risk in key jurisdictions like Mexico.

On energy, he remains very bullish on oil long-term due to understated supply disruptions but is not chasing the recent price rebound, preferring to sell puts to acquire positions at lower levels. He sees a potential inverse opportunity in copper, where escalating war fears could create an oversold condition in a market with strong structural supply constraints. The conversation highlights uranium as a particularly compelling setup, with the spot price lagging the consistently rising long-term contract price, suggesting an upward snap is likely. Tiggre advises that in a major market drawdown, the safest and best companies become obvious bargains, eliminating the need for high-risk speculation. His overarching strategy is a barbell approach, balancing blue-chip producers with higher-risk, high-reward exploration stocks, all while waiting for truly low-risk entry points.

Lobo Tiggre, aka Louis James, is the founder and CEO of Louis James LLC, and the principal analyst and editor of IndependentSpeculator.com. He researched and recommended speculative opportunities in Casey Research publications from 2004 to 2018, writing under the name “Louis James.” While with Casey Research, he learned the ins and outs of resource speculation from the legendary speculator Doug Casey.

Although frequently mistaken for one, Mr. Tiggre is not a professional geologist. However, his long tutelage under world-class geologists, writers, and investors resulted in an exceptional track record.

A fully transparent, documented, and verifiable track record is a central feature of the IndependentSpeculator. Mr. Tiggre will put his own money into the speculations he writes about, so his readers will always know he has “skin in the game” with them.
